Penrhyncoch FC
Cae Baker
Capacity
1,000
Competition
Cymru North
Club nickname
The Roosters
Penrhyncoch was founded in 1965 near Aberystwyth. The Roosters progressed from local football to become an established competitor in the Cymru Alliance and Cymru North.
